About André Jalles Monteiro

André Jalles Monteiro is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Developmental and Educational Psychology and Computer Science Applications, having authored 71 papers that have together received 1.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Antifungal resistance and susceptibility (31 papers), Fungal Infections and Studies (26 papers) and Educational Games and Gamification (15 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Infectious Diseases (631 citations), Microbiology (115 citations) and Periodontics (85 citations). André Jalles Monteiro has collaborated with scholars based in Brazil, France and Italy. Frequent co-authors include Marcos Fábio Gadelha Rocha, José Júlio Costa Sidrim, Rossana de Aguiar Cordeiro, Raimunda Sâmia Nogueira Brilhante, Débora de Souza Collares Maia Castelo‐Branco, Raimunda Sâmia Nogueira Brilhante, José Nunes da Silva, Carlos Eduardo Cordeiro Teixeira, Érika Helena Salles de Brito and Antônio José Melo Leite. Their work appears in journals such as Antimicrobial Agents and Chemotherapy, Molecules and FEMS Microbiology Ecology.
